Electrical Project Manager Opportunity
A confidential electrical contractor is seeking an experienced Electrical Project Manager for its Raleigh, NC market. This position is responsible for leading commercial, industrial, institutional, healthcare, hospitality, aerospace, tenant-improvement, and other complex electrical construction projects from preconstruction and award through completion and closeout. The successful candidate will combine strong electrical construction knowledge with project planning, financial management, leadership, client communication, and disciplined cost and schedule control.
Experience
5+ years of electrical construction project management experience is preferred, with a strong understanding of commercial and industrial electrical construction. Candidates should be comfortable managing projects from approximately $500,000 to $20 million or more, including budgeting, forecasting, scheduling, change orders, purchasing, subcontract management, billing, cost control, client relations, and project closeout. Design-build and design-assist experience is valuable.
Responsibilities
- Manage electrical construction projects from preconstruction and award through completion and closeout.
- Develop project execution plans, schedules, budgets, staffing requirements, procurement plans, and project milestones.
- Monitor project progress and proactively address schedule, cost, productivity, quality, and coordination challenges.
- Coordinate project activities with owners, general contractors, engineers, subcontractors, vendors, field supervisors, and internal support teams.
- Manage project budgets, forecasts, cost reports, job cost projections, and overall financial performance.
- Develop scopes for purchase orders, subcontract agreements, material packages, and vendor commitments.
- Identify, document, price, submit, and negotiate change orders and additional work opportunities.
- Manage project billing, documentation, contract requirements, collections support, and closeout procedures.
- Lead project teams including field supervisors, foremen, project engineers, coordinators, and support personnel.
- Support workforce planning, manpower allocation, safety initiatives, quality standards, and project accountability.
- Serve as a primary point of contact for clients and project stakeholders and provide clear project status communication.
- Identify project risks, develop mitigation strategies, resolve issues, and protect project profitability.
- Maintain strong customer relationships and support repeat business and long-term client development.
- Mentor project engineers and less-experienced project managers when appropriate.
